How to install Home Security cameras

The planning stage of installing CCTV cameras under the IP network

In this section, you plan how to connect cameras and devices to each other. There are different ways that all the equipment can be connected to each other. There are factors that are very important to pay attention to in these methods:

1. The number of ports available on the POE switch

2. The number of LAN ports available on the NVR

3. Using a suitable and strong router and modem

4. Direct cable connection from POE switch to NVR and router

PoE Switches

1: POE switch with an Uplink port connected to the router

In this way, we teach how to connect IP cameras to the network with a POE switch with an Uplink output. The POE switch is connected to the router using its Uplink port. And the NVR is directly connected to the router. The cameras are connected to each other through the POE switch and the router. Since all the equipment is on the same network, the NVR will also be able to connect to the network and receive the images from the cameras.


In this section, it is briefly explained how to connect them:


1. First, connect the LAN port of the NVR to the LAN port of the router.

2. Connect the Uplink port of the POE switch to another port of the router.

3. Connect the IP cameras to the PoE switch ports.

Connecting NVR to Switch

2: POE switch with two Uplink ports to connect to NVR and router

In this section, we discuss how to install IP cameras using a switch with two Uplink ports. This method allows the NVR to connect directly to the POE switch to transmit data without delay or problem.


In this section, it is briefly explained how to connect them:


1. Connect the NVR to one of the Uplink ports of the POE switch.

2. Connect the router to the other Uplink port of the POE switch.

3. Connect the IP cameras to the POE ports of the switch.

PoE Technology

3: Connecting all the cameras directly to NVR PoE ports

In this way, first we should connect all the cameras with a network cable behind the NVR to the PoE ports.

All NVRs has 2 different network cards, one is if we use a Switch and connect it to the NVR and the other is when we directly connect cameras behind our PoE NVR.

Please note, the IP address in these two ways are different, and if we connect IP cameras directly behind the NVR, we are not able to see these IPs with a PC that is in the same network.

NVR Configuration

4: Configuring NVR and IP Cameras

Now, after turning on the NVR, you have to set a password on your NVR, and answer some safety questions.

Then it is the time to adjust time and date, and set your NVR IP address, you can choose to select IP manually or automatically.

If your NVR is plug and play, all the cameras pop up promptly and you can see all the cameras, so you can do the rest of configuration.

Format hard drive, adjust video setting and if you prefer set a perimeter to receive notification on your phone.

On the bottom of the screen, you will see a mobile phone badge, click on, and scan the QR Code to set up cameras on the smart phone.
